About

In recent decades, authors affiliated with Instituto de Pesquisas Jardim Botânico do Rio de Janeiro have published 3.1k papers, which have received a total of 47.0k indexed citations. Scholars at this organization have produced 1.3k papers in Ecology, Evolution, Behavior and Systematics, 781 papers in Plant Science and 566 papers in Molecular Biology on the topics of Plant Diversity and Evolution (897 papers), Plant and animal studies (840 papers) and Fern and Epiphyte Biology (462 papers). Their work is cited by papers focused on Ecology, Evolution, Behavior and Systematics (12.0k citations), Plant Science (9.8k citations) and Ecology (6.7k citations). Authors at Instituto de Pesquisas Jardim Botânico do Rio de Janeiro collaborate with scholars in Brazil, United States and United Kingdom and have published in prestigious journals including Science, Proceedings of the National Academy of Sciences and Physical Review Letters. Some of Instituto de Pesquisas Jardim Botânico do Rio de Janeiro's most productive authors include Gilberto M. Amado‐Filho, Rodrigo L. Moura, Gilberto M. Amado Filho, Elsie Franklin Guimarães and E. H. Novotny.
